Numerical solutions of the Navier-Stokes equations, governing 2-dimensional, time-dependent, viscous, incompressible fluid flow past a square cylinde in an infinite region, are presented for Reynolds numbers $10^2$, $10^3$and $10^4$. Finite-difference scheme, based on SOLA-VOF is adopted and a discretization of the convection term for irregular grid is newly suggested by altering the original nonconservation form into conservation one. Distribution of finer grids around the body reveals fairly reasonable consistency with the experimental variables : drag coefficient, lift coefficient, Strouhal number, fluctuating pressure coefficient, etc.
